Clarithromycin Capsules
Function and Efficacy
This product is a macrolide antibiotic, which has inhibitory effects on Gram-positive bacteria such as Staphylococcus aureus, Streptococcus, Pneumococcus, etc., and also has inhibitory effects on some Gram-negative bacteria such as Haemophilus influenzae, Bordetella pertussis, Neisseria gonorrhoeae, Legionella pneumophila and some anaerobic bacteria such as Bacteroides fragilis, Streptococcus peptostreptococcus, Propionibacterium acnes, etc., in addition to Mycoplasma. The characteristics of this product are that its antibacterial activity in vitro is similar to that of erythromycin, but its antibacterial activity in vivo against some bacteria such as Staphylococcus aureus, Streptococcus, Haemophilus influenzae, etc. is stronger than erythromycin. There is cross-resistance between this product and erythromycin. The mechanism of action of this product is to produce antibacterial effects by hindering the association of the 50S subunit of the cell nucleoprotein and inhibiting protein synthesis.

Appearance
Properties: This product is a capsule, the content is white crystalline powder, odorless, bitter.
Indication
The drug has an inhibitory effect on Gram-positive bacteria and Staphylococcus aureus, Streptococcus, Pneumococcus, etc. It also has an inhibitory effect on some Gram-negative bacteria such as Haemophilus influenzae, Bordetella pertussis, Neisseria gonorrhoeae, Legionella pneumophila and some anaerobic bacteria such as Bacteroides fragilis, Streptococcus peptostreptococcus, Propionibacterium acnes, etc. In addition, it also has an inhibitory effect on mycoplasma. It is suitable for the following infections caused by clarithromycin-sensitive bacteria: 1. Nasopharyngeal infection: tonsillitis, pharyngitis, sinusitis; 2. Lower respiratory tract infection: acute bronchitis, acute exacerbation of chronic bronchitis and pneumonia; 3. Skin and soft tissue infections: impetigo, erysipelas, folliculitis, furunculosis and wound infection; 4. Usage and Dosage
For adults, the usual oral dose is 250 mg once every 12 hours; for patients with severe infection, 500 mg once every 12 hours. It should be taken continuously for 6 to 14 days depending on the severity of the infection. For children, for children over 6 months old, take 7.5 mg/kg of body weight once every 12 hours. Or administer according to the following method: for those with a body weight of 8 to 11 kg, take 62.5 mg once every 12 hours; for those with a body weight of 12 to 19 kg, take 125 mg once every 12 hours; for those with a body weight of 20 to 29 kg, take 187.5 mg once every 12 hours; for those with a body weight of 30 to 40 kg, take 250 mg once every 12 hours; it should be taken continuously for 5 to 10 days depending on the severity of the infection.
Adverse Reactions
1. The main symptoms are bad breath (3%), gastrointestinal reactions such as abdominal pain, diarrhea, nausea, vomiting (2% to 3%), headache (2%), and transient increase in serum aminotransferase. 2. Allergic reactions may occur, ranging from drug eruptions and urticaria to allergies and Stevens-Johnson syndrome. 3. Occasionally, hepatotoxicity and pseudomembranous colitis caused by Clostridium difficile may occur. 4. There have been reports of transient central nervous system side effects, including anxiety, dizziness, insomnia, hallucinations, nightmares, or confusion, but the cause and relationship to the drug remain unclear.
Precautions
1. It is contraindicated for patients who are allergic to this product or macrolide drugs. 2. It is contraindicated for pregnant women and lactating women. 3. It is contraindicated for patients with severe liver damage, water and electrolyte disorders, and those taking terfenadine. 4. It is contraindicated for patients with certain heart diseases (including arrhythmia, bradycardia, prolonged Q-T interval, ischemic heart disease, congestive heart failure, etc.).

Drug Interactions
1. This product can slightly increase the blood concentration of carbamazepine. When the two are used together, the latter's blood concentration needs to be monitored. 2. This product has a slight effect on the metabolism of aminophylline and theophylline in the body. Generally, there is no need to adjust the dosage of the latter, but the blood concentration needs to be monitored when the dosage of aminophylline and theophylline is too high. 3. Similar to other macrolide antibiotics, this product will increase the serum concentration of drugs that need to be metabolized by the cytochrome P450 system (such as astemizole, warfarin, ergot alkaloids, triazolam, midazolam, cyclosporine, omeprazole, ranitidine, phenytoin, bromocriptine, alfentanil, hexobarbital, disopyramide, lovastatin, tacrolimus, etc.). 4. There are very few reports of rhabdomyolysis when this product is used in combination with HMG-CoA reductase inhibitors (such as lovastatin and simvastatin). 5. The combination of this product with cisapride and pimozide will increase the blood concentration of the latter, leading to Q-T interval prolongation and arrhythmias such as ventricular tachycardia, ventricular fibrillation and congestive heart failure. The combination with astemizole will lead to Q-T interval prolongation, but without any clinical symptoms. 6. Macrolide antibiotics can change the metabolism of terfenadine and increase its blood concentration, leading to arrhythmias such as ventricular tachycardia, ventricular fibrillation and congestive heart failure. 7. The combination of this product with digoxin will cause an increase in digoxin blood concentration, and blood drug concentration monitoring should be performed. 8. When HIV-infected adults take this product and zidovudine orally at the same time, this product will interfere with the absorption of the latter and cause its steady-state blood concentration to decrease, so the time of taking should be staggered. 9. The metabolism of this product will be significantly inhibited when used in combination with ritonavir, so this product should not be used in combination with ritonavir when the daily dose is greater than 1g. 10. The blood concentration of this product will increase when used in combination with fluconazole.
